Can my boss go through my personal cell phone?

Does your boss have access to your cell phone? According to privacy advocates, private employers in most cases have no legal right to access your personal cell phone, but a business cell phone, even when used for personal use, is another matter.

Can the employer see what I am doing on my personal phone at home? If you have a cell phone that your company has issued, your employer may have the right to monitor those text messages. In general, however, the law does not allow an employer to monitor text conversations on an employee’s personal cell phone.

Can my employer see my personal phone browsing history?

If you use the company’s Wi-Fi on your own devices and the employer has no direct control over these devices (i.e. no special software installed, not managed by the company), then your employer will not have direct access to your browsing history.

Does incognito hide your IP address?

Even in incognito, Google and others can still track you. Incognito does not hide your IP address.
